Output 52ea28981023dcda8aa77ee44b6c2bb5c6db01a622a5d5bda43ad03cc25a425d:0

value
238833
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3e6d590db6a4d9e5a394a26c724d2899b5ce30ee OP_EQUAL
address
37P6p4SXm2YqCUGbjdL4eLP7AN6V4QKKvX
transaction
52ea28981023dcda8aa77ee44b6c2bb5c6db01a622a5d5bda43ad03cc25a425d